School of Education Public Lecture: Friday 26th February 2010
Mandated literacy assessment and the reorganisation of teachers’ work: An institutional ethnography
Professor Barbara Comber, University of South Australia
Brookfield Health Sciences Complex
Room G01
6 – 7.30 PM
Barbara Comber is a Professor and Key Researcher of the Centre for Studies in Literacy, Policy and Learning Cultures and the Hawke Research Institute for Sustainable Societies, University of South Australia. She teaches in literacy education and educational research programs for practising educators at all levels of schooling. Barbara has directed a number of competitively funded research projects concerned with literacy development, teaching and socioeconomic disadvantage. She has developed or contributed to language and literacy teacher education materials in a number of Australian states, the US and Canada. She has edited seven books and published numerous articles and chapters for teachers and teacher educators in critical literacy, teacher development and social justice.
